gpt4 book ai didi

php - 从 PHP 框架转义 MySQL 中的字符

转载 作者:太空宇宙 更新时间:2023-11-03 11:17:35 24 4
gpt4 key购买 nike

我想知道在 Codeigniter 中使用数据库库时是否有一种方法可以自动转义所有输入以防止注入(inject)。我知道我可以使用 mysql_real_escape_string() 来完成它,但我想知道它是否已经设置为自动执行此操作,如果没有,是否有包含此功能的框架?

谢谢!

最佳答案

为了使用准备好的语句,您可以简单地使用 CodeIgniter 的查询绑定(bind)。

$query = 'SELECT id, name FROM user WHERE name = ?';
$bind = array('Jake');
$this->db->query($query, $bind);

More info found here.

关于php - 从 PHP 框架转义 MySQL 中的字符,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/3982959/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com